时间:2024-11-17 来源:网络 人气:
DSP(数字信号处理器)系统设计在现代电子技术中扮演着至关重要的角色。本文将深入探讨DSP系统设计的基本原理、关键步骤以及实际应用,旨在为从事相关领域工作的工程师和学者提供有益的参考。
DSP系统设计基于数字信号处理的理论,其核心是利用DSP芯片对信号进行数字化处理。DSP芯片具有高速运算、低功耗、高集成度等特点,能够实现对信号的实时处理。DSP系统设计的基本原理包括以下几个方面:
信号采集:通过传感器将模拟信号转换为数字信号。
信号处理:利用DSP芯片对数字信号进行滤波、放大、压缩等操作。
信号输出:将处理后的数字信号转换为模拟信号或直接输出数字信号。
DSP系统设计是一个复杂的过程,涉及多个环节。以下列举了DSP系统设计的关键步骤:
需求分析:明确系统设计的目标、功能、性能等要求。
硬件选型:根据需求分析,选择合适的DSP芯片、外围电路等硬件设备。
软件设计:编写DSP程序,实现信号处理算法。
系统调试:对系统进行测试,确保其稳定运行。
系统集成:将硬件和软件集成到一起,形成一个完整的DSP系统。
选择合适的DSP芯片:根据系统需求,选择具有高性能、低功耗、高集成度的DSP芯片。
外围电路设计:合理设计外围电路,如滤波器、放大器、A/D转换器等,以满足系统性能要求。
电源设计:确保系统稳定运行,合理设计电源电路,降低功耗。
软件设计是DSP系统设计的核心,主要包括以下内容:
算法设计:根据系统需求,选择合适的数字信号处理算法。
程序编写:利用C语言或汇编语言编写DSP程序,实现算法。
程序优化:对程序进行优化,提高系统性能。
系统调试是DSP系统设计的重要环节,主要包括以下内容:
功能测试:测试系统是否满足设计要求,如信号采集、处理、输出等功能。
性能测试:测试系统性能,如处理速度、功耗等。
稳定性测试:测试系统在长时间运行下的稳定性。
硬件连接:将硬件设备按照设计要求连接起来。
软件配置:配置DSP程序,使其在硬件设备上运行。
系统测试:对集成后的系统进行测试,确保其稳定运行。
DSP系统设计是一个复杂的过程,涉及多个环节。本文从基本原理、关键步骤、硬件选型、软件设计、系统调试和系统集成等方面对DSP系统设计进行了详细阐述。通过深入了解DSP系统设计,有助于工程师和学者更好地掌握相关技术,为我国电子技术的发展贡献力量。